Boniface Suleman Odiodio was convicted of wire fraud and
money laundering in violation of 18 U.S.C. §§ 2, 1343, and 1957.
Odiodio appeals from the district court’s order denying his Rule
35 motion for correction or reduction of sentence and his Rule 36
motion for correction of clerical error. In addition, Odiodio
appeals from the district court’s dismissal of his civil rights
claim. Odiodio has shown no entitlement to relief. See United

-- 1 of 2 --

No. 02-10473
-2-
States v. Lopez, 26 F.3d 512, 518-19 (5th Cir. 1994); United
States v. Massey, 827 F.2d 995, 1005 n.1 (5th Cir. 1987); see
also Heck v. Humphrey, 512 U.S. 477, 487 (1994).
The order of the district court is AFFIRMED. All
outstanding motions are DENIED.
